1

Agro Shade Net Machines

News Discuss 
Investing in high-quality agro shade net machines|equipments|installers can significantly improve your farm output. These modern machines are designed to effectively construct shade nets, delivering vital protection https://deepodirectory.com/listings12902655/agro-shade-net-machines

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story